Abbreviations used in Java world

AFC – Application Foundation Classes
AJAX – Asynchronous JavaScript and XML
ANT – Another Neat Tool
AWT – Abstract Window Toolkit
CMP – Container Managed Persistence
CMT – Container Managed Transaction
EJB – Enterprise Java Beans
GWT – Google Web Toolkit
IDE – Integrated Development Environment
JAR – Java Archive
JAX – Java API for XML
JAX-R – Java API for XML Registries
JAX-RPC – Java API for XML-based Remote Procedure Calls
JAX-WS – Java API for XML-based Web Services
JAXB – Java API for XML Binding
JAXM – Java API for XML Messaging
JAXP – Java API for XML Processing
JCA – Java Cryptography Architecture
JDBC – Java Database Connectivity
JIM – JAR Installation Manager
JKS – Java Key Store
JME – Java Micro Edition
JMI – Java Metadata Interface
JMS – Java Messaging Service
JNDI – Java Naming and Directory Interface
JNI – Java Native Interface
JPA – Java Persistence API
JRE – Java Runtime Environment
JSF – Java Server Faces
JSON – JavaScript Object Notation
JSP – Java Server Pages
JTA – Java Transaction API
JTS – Java Transaction Service
JVM – Java Virtual Machine
JWS – Java Web Start
MIDP – Mobile Information Device Profile
POJO – Plain Old Java Object
RMI – Remote Method Invocation
SAAJ – SOAP with Attachments API for Java
TLD – Tag Library Descriptors
WAR – Web Application aRchive
WSDK – Websphere Software Development Kit

